Baby Toys for Early Sensory Discovery
During the first months, babies experience their surroundings primarily through sight, sound, touch and movement. Simple toys with gentle colours, contrasting details, varied textures or soft sounds can invite babies to look, listen, reach and explore during supervised play.
As their coordination develops, lightweight rattles, grasping toys and tactile objects may provide opportunities to practise holding, transferring and manipulating objects. Products should always be appropriate for the baby’s current stage and used according to the manufacturer’s instructions.

Teethers, Rattles and Grasping Toys
Babies often explore safe objects with both their hands and mouths. Teethers and grasping toys designed specifically for infants can become useful companions during this stage, while rattles introduce gentle sound and cause-and-effect discovery.
When choosing a teether or baby toy, review its materials, dimensions, recommended age, cleaning instructions and product-specific safety information. Inspect it regularly for wear or damage and discontinue use if its condition changes.
Soft Toys and Comforting Companions
Soft toys, comforters and fabric activity products can bring tactile interest and familiarity to everyday routines. Lightweight designs may be suitable for supervised interaction, tummy time or shared moments between a baby and caregiver.
Not every soft product is intended for sleep. Always follow the manufacturer’s age and usage guidance, and keep cots and other infant sleep spaces free from toys, cushions, loose blankets and other soft objects unless current safe-sleep guidance explicitly states otherwise.
Play Mats and Tummy-Time Activities
Floor play gives babies space to move, stretch, roll and gradually discover what their bodies can do. A suitable play mat or activity toy can help create a comfortable area for supervised tummy time, reaching and shared interaction.
Choose a stable surface appropriate for the activity and stay close throughout play. The most valuable early experiences do not need to be complicated—talking, singing, showing an object and allowing time for the baby to respond can make simple play especially meaningful.

How to Choose Toys for Babies Under One
Age ranges offer a useful starting point, but development during the first year can vary considerably. Consider what the baby can currently do, how the product is intended to be used and whether direct adult supervision is required.
Before purchasing, check:
- the manufacturer’s recommended age;
- all warnings and supervision requirements;
- the product’s materials and dimensions;
- cleaning and care instructions;
- whether the toy contains detachable components;
- whether it is intended for play, teething, comfort or sleep.
A developmental description explains the kind of play a product may invite; it should not be treated as a promise of a specific developmental result.
